AUTHORIZATION OF CLIENT TO REPRESENTATION BY LICENSED LEGAL INTERN
I, the undersigned client, state that:
1. I am represented by the undersigned attorney in the above captioned case.
2. My attorney has explained the Legal Internship Program to me and that I may be represented at times in this case by a Licensed Legal Intern who is working under the supervision of my attorney.
3. I understand that a Licensed Legal Intern is a law student and not a fully accredited lawyer.
4. I further understand that a Licensed Legal Intern has been granted a Limited License to practice law in certain cases by the Supreme Court of Oklahoma.
5. Knowing the above information and after having the status of a Licensed Legal Intern fully explained to me by my attorney, I consent to being represented in this case by a Licensed Legal Intern.
 
 
CLIENT SIGNATURE
I, the undersigned attorney, have been approved by the Oklahoma Bar Association as a supervising attorney under the Legal Internship Rules, and have explained the above information to my client, believe my client understands the status of a Licensed Legal Intern, and agree to supervise my Licensed Legal Intern in this case.
